doodlebug Posted February 26, 2011 Report Share Posted February 26, 2011 remember way back when the topic of the OXO good grip chip clip came up...about using them as side clamps for our quilting....well, i got some...way back when flash forward to the other day- i finally made the time to switch them out... OMG! I LOVE THEM! i had the red griplites, and they were okay, but if your machine bumped them, they feel off....these OXOs stay put...the extra rubber along the edge really keeps it gripping the fabric....plus they are super easy to squeeze open http://www.amazon.com/Good-Grips-Clips-2-Pack-White/dp/B0002YTG4K the bolt that went through the original orange clamps we get are too short (you'll need 1/4" x 3/4") and you'll need some washers....
